Pelicans’ Williams named trainer of the year for Carolina League
Myrtle Beach Pelicans athletic trainer Toby Williams was named Professional Baseball Athletic Trainers Society Trainer of the Year for the Carolina League on Tuesday.
Williams is in his first season with the club and third as a member of the Chicago Cubs organization.
PBATS honors one trainer every year from each of the 16 leagues in Minor League Baseball. Williams and the other 15 winners are now eligible for the prestigious Minor League Athletic Trainer of the Year award, voted on by the full memberships of PBATS. That award will be given at the 2016 MLB Winter Meetings in Washington, D.C.
